1. Turn the 4HD/5HD-HUB off.
2. Unplug the C1 - LCOM connector from the 4HD/5HD-HUB.
3. Turn the 4HD/5HD-HUB on again and wait for the LCOM error code on screen.
4. Then, being extremely careful to do not cause a short circuit, measure the voltage between the 2nd
(-) and 3rd (+) pins of the C1 male connector. The value must be between 0.30 and 0.75 VDC. If not,
the problem is in the 4HD/5HD-HUB itself.
5. Measure the voltage between the 2nd(+) and 4th(-) pins. The value must be between 2.0 and
2.3VDC. If not, the problem is in the 4HD/5HD-HUB itself.
6. Measure the voltage between the 3rd(+) and 4th(-) pins. The value must be between 2.7 and 2.9
VDC. If not, the problem is in the 4HD/5HD-HUB itself.
7. Turn the 4HD/5HD-HUB off.
8. Insert the C1 - LCOM connector again. A short discharge normally occurs in this case and it is due to
4HD/5HD-HUB internal capacitors.
9. Turn the 4HD/5HD-HUB on again and wait for the LCOM error code on screen.
10. Measure the voltage between the 2nd(-) and 3rd(+) pins directly on the C1 connector. The value
must be between 0.25 and 0.45 VDC. If not, the step 14 must be followed.
11. Measure the voltage between the 2nd(+) and 4th(-) pins directly on the C1 connector. The value
must be between 2.2 and 2.4 VDC. If not, the step 14 must be followed.
12. Measure the voltage between the 3rd(+) and 4th(-) pins directly on the C1 connector. The value
must be between 2.5 and 2.8 VDC. If not, the step 14 must be followed.
13. At this stage, the only way to find the defective switch is to check each LCOM device by inserting
them one by one in another pair of lanes.
14. The following test must be done only if one of the procedures in steps 10, 11 and 12 has not been
successful.
If the wires have already been carefully checked, it is advisable to disconnect one by one the
devices connected to the LCOM in order to find the one causing the defect. The suggested order of
procedures is the following (in the LCOM you are testing, only some of the subsequent boards are
present):
a. Turn the 4HD/5HD-HUB off and disconnect the camera assembly from the LCOM (it is
sufficient to disconnect the 2nd and 3rd wires). Turn the 4HD/5HD-HUB on and wait for the
error code on screen. Then, leaving C1 plugged on the 4HD/5HD-HUB, check the voltages as
stated in steps 11 and 12. If these voltages are okay, switch off the 4HD/5HD-HUB and retry
the whole system by replacing the camera board (or the whole camera assembly).
b. Turn the 4HD/5HD-HUB off and disconnect the Pinspotter Interface from the LCOM (it is
sufficient to disconnect the 2nd and 3rd wires). Turn the 4HD/5HD-HUB on and wait for the
error code on screen. Then, leaving C1 plugged on the 4HD/5HD-HUB, check the voltages as
stated in steps 11 and 12. If these voltages are okay, switch off the 4HD/5HD-HUB, replace
the Pinspotter Interface and repeat previous procedures.
When after the disconnection of all electronic components from the LCOM line, the voltages on C1
are still not on the range indicated on steps 11 and 12, the problem surely has to be found in the
wires.
NOTE: a problem with the LCOM cable (i.e.: short circuit) can affect the entire scoring system causing a
reboot of the pair of lanes.
